Remove appengine-based email client (#2354)

Remove email classes that depend on AppEngine API. They have been
replaced by the gmail-based client.

Remove `EmailMessage.from` method, which is no longer used.
There is a fixed sender address for the entire domain, and is
set by the gmail client.

The configs remain to be cleaned up. There is a bug (b/279671974) that
tracks it.

package google.registry.util;
import static com.google.common.truth.Truth.assertThat;
import static org.junit.jupiter.api.Assertions.assertThrows;
import static org.mockito.ArgumentMatchers.any;
import static org.mockito.Mockito.doThrow;
import static org.mockito.Mockito.mock;
import static org.mockito.Mockito.verify;
import com.google.common.collect.ImmutableList;
import com.google.common.net.MediaType;
import google.registry.testing.FakeClock;
import google.registry.testing.FakeSleeper;
import google.registry.util.EmailMessage.Attachment;
import javax.mail.BodyPart;
import javax.mail.Message;
import javax.mail.Message.RecipientType;
import javax.mail.MessagingException;
import javax.mail.internet.InternetAddress;
import javax.mail.internet.MimeMultipart;
import org.junit.jupiter.api.Test;
import org.junit.jupiter.api.extension.ExtendWith;
import org.mockito.ArgumentCaptor;
import org.mockito.Captor;
import org.mockito.junit.jupiter.MockitoExtension;
/** Unit tests for {@link SendEmailService}. */
@ExtendWith(MockitoExtension.class)
class SendEmailServiceTest {
private final Retrier retrier = new Retrier(new FakeSleeper(new FakeClock()), 2);
private final TransportEmailSender wrapper = mock(TransportEmailSender.class);
private final SendEmailService sendEmailService = new SendEmailService(retrier, wrapper);
@Captor private ArgumentCaptor<Message> messageCaptor;
@Test
void testSuccess_simple() throws Exception {
EmailMessage content = createBuilder().build();
sendEmailService.sendEmail(content);
Message message = getMessage();
assertThat(message.getAllRecipients())
.asList()
.containsExactly(new InternetAddress("fake@example.com"));
assertThat(message.getFrom())
.asList()
.containsExactly(new InternetAddress("registry@example.com"));
assertThat(message.getRecipients(RecipientType.BCC)).isNull();
assertThat(message.getSubject()).isEqualTo("Subject");
assertThat(message.getContentType()).startsWith("multipart/mixed");
assertThat(getInternalContent(message).getContent().toString()).isEqualTo("body");
assertThat(getInternalContent(message).getContentType()).isEqualTo("text/plain; charset=utf-8");
assertThat(((MimeMultipart) message.getContent()).getCount()).isEqualTo(1);
}
@Test
void testSuccess_addBccs() throws Exception {
EmailMessage.Builder contentBuilder =
EmailMessage.newBuilder()
.setFrom(new InternetAddress("test@example.com"))
.setSubject("test subject")
.setBody("test body");
for (String email :
ImmutableList.of("bcc@example.com", "bcc1@example.com", "bcc2@example.com")) {
contentBuilder.addBcc(new InternetAddress(email));
}
sendEmailService.sendEmail(contentBuilder.build());
assertThat(getMessage().getRecipients(RecipientType.BCC))
.asList()
.containsExactly(
new InternetAddress("bcc@example.com"),
new InternetAddress("bcc1@example.com"),
new InternetAddress("bcc2@example.com"));
}
@Test
void testSuccess_setBccs() throws Exception {
EmailMessage content =
createBuilder()
.setBccs(
ImmutableList.of(
new InternetAddress("bcc@example.com"),
new InternetAddress("bcc2@example.com")))
.build();
sendEmailService.sendEmail(content);
assertThat(getMessage().getRecipients(RecipientType.BCC))
.asList()
.containsExactly(
new InternetAddress("bcc@example.com"), new InternetAddress("bcc2@example.com"));
}
@Test
void testSuccess_emptyBcc() throws Exception {
sendEmailService.sendEmail(createBuilder().setBccs(ImmutableList.of()).build());
assertThat(getMessage().getRecipients(RecipientType.BCC)).isNull();
}
@Test
void testSuccess_addCcs() throws Exception {
EmailMessage.Builder contentBuilder = EmailMessage.newBuilder();
contentBuilder
.setFrom(new InternetAddress("test@example.com"))
.setSubject("test subject")
.setBody("test body");
for (String email : ImmutableList.of("cc@example.com", "cc1@example.com", "cc2@example.com")) {
contentBuilder.addCc(new InternetAddress(email));
}
sendEmailService.sendEmail(contentBuilder.build());
assertThat(getMessage().getRecipients(RecipientType.CC))
.asList()
.containsExactly(
new InternetAddress("cc@example.com"),
new InternetAddress("cc1@example.com"),
new InternetAddress("cc2@example.com"));
}
@Test
void testSuccess_setCcs() throws Exception {
EmailMessage content =
createBuilder()
.setCcs(
ImmutableList.of(
new InternetAddress("cc@example.com"), new InternetAddress("cc2@example.com")))
.build();
sendEmailService.sendEmail(content);
assertThat(getMessage().getRecipients(RecipientType.CC))
.asList()
.containsExactly(
new InternetAddress("cc@example.com"), new InternetAddress("cc2@example.com"));
}
@Test
void testSuccess_emptyCC() throws Exception {
sendEmailService.sendEmail(createBuilder().setCcs(ImmutableList.of()).build());
assertThat(getMessage().getRecipients(RecipientType.CC)).isNull();
}
@Test
void testSuccess_contentType() throws Exception {
sendEmailService.sendEmail(createBuilder().setContentType(MediaType.HTML_UTF_8).build());
assertThat(getInternalContent(getMessage()).getContentType())
.isEqualTo("text/html; charset=utf-8");
}
@Test
void testSuccess_attachment() throws Exception {
EmailMessage content =
createBuilder()
.setAttachment(
Attachment.newBuilder()
.setFilename("filename")
.setContent("foo,bar\nbaz,qux")
.setContentType(MediaType.CSV_UTF_8)
.build())
.build();
sendEmailService.sendEmail(content);
Message message = getMessage();
assertThat(((MimeMultipart) message.getContent()).getCount()).isEqualTo(2);
BodyPart attachment = ((MimeMultipart) message.getContent()).getBodyPart(1);
assertThat(attachment.getContent()).isEqualTo("foo,bar\nbaz,qux");
assertThat(attachment.getContentType()).endsWith("name=filename");
}
@Test
void testSuccess_retry() throws Exception {
doThrow(new MessagingException("hi"))
.doNothing()
.when(wrapper)
.sendMessage(messageCaptor.capture());
sendEmailService.sendEmail(createBuilder().build());
assertThat(messageCaptor.getValue().getSubject()).isEqualTo("Subject");
}
@Test
void testFailure_wrongExceptionType() throws Exception {
doThrow(new RuntimeException("this is a runtime exception")).when(wrapper).sendMessage(any());
RuntimeException thrown =
assertThrows(
RuntimeException.class, () -> sendEmailService.sendEmail(createBuilder().build()));
assertThat(thrown).hasMessageThat().isEqualTo("this is a runtime exception");
}
@Test
void testFailure_tooManyTries() throws Exception {
doThrow(new MessagingException("hi"))
.doThrow(new MessagingException("second"))
.when(wrapper)
.sendMessage(any());
RuntimeException thrown =
assertThrows(
RuntimeException.class, () -> sendEmailService.sendEmail(createBuilder().build()));
assertThat(thrown).hasCauseThat().hasMessageThat().isEqualTo("second");
assertThat(thrown).hasCauseThat().isInstanceOf(MessagingException.class);
}
private EmailMessage.Builder createBuilder() throws Exception {
return EmailMessage.newBuilder()
.setFrom(new InternetAddress("registry@example.com"))
.addRecipient(new InternetAddress("fake@example.com"))
.setSubject("Subject")
.setBody("body");
}
private Message getMessage() throws MessagingException {
verify(wrapper).sendMessage(messageCaptor.capture());
return messageCaptor.getValue();
}
private BodyPart getInternalContent(Message message) throws Exception {
return ((MimeMultipart) message.getContent()).getBodyPart(0);
}
}
